  • Title

    Application of covering in rules mining of dynamic information system

  • Abstract
    Rough set theory as a mathematic method can be used to mine the latent rules of dynamic information system. Generally, the results of rules mining using this method are not satisfying due to inconsistence of information system and uncertainty and difference in the process of construction of dynamic information system. An approach to eliminate the cause of inconsistence of rules mining in difference information system is presented under the background of covering theory. Experiment shows that relationship between the changes of condition attributes values and trend of decision-making can be fully reflected as much as possible through this pre-process approach by a modified rules mining algorithm.
